一,修改配置 二,修改数据库连接 ...
在测试时发现插入数据库后的时间值与预期存在偏差,比实际时间慢 个小时排查步骤: .因为是是远程数据库,所以首先考虑是不是服务器时间设置存在问题和实际时间一致,该条排除 .考虑是不是数据库时区设置问题 和实际时间一致,该条排除 .考虑Java代码在插入数据库之前对值做了改变在步骤 查看服务器时间时,可以看到时间后面有个CST由上图可以知道美国中部时间和中国标准时间相差 个小时,非常接近相差的 个小时 ...
2020-03-21 11:57 0 2168 推荐指数:
一,修改配置 二,修改数据库连接 ...
JsonFormat 配置解析规则(请求时导致请求时间与服务保存时间有差的情况) 3. 在数据库连接中 ...
问题 Java后台程序读取数据库时间,在前端页面进行展示的时候,出现了错误,展示的时间和数据库中的时间不一致。 所用工具及其版本如下 Mysql 数据库版本: 8.0.15 for osx 10.14 数据库里的时间类型: dateTime JDK版本:11.0.2 ...
在 springboot 开发过程中遇到一个奇怪的问题,就是已经设置系统时间GMT+8, 但是时间到数据库后会减少14个小时。后来发现是 jvm 时区和数据库时区设置不一致的问题。 jvm 设置的是 GMT+8,数据库是 CST 时区。CST 时区比较混乱,会在冬令时或夏令时导致相差 13 ...
背景 mysql查出来的时间跟数据库相差13/14小时,写入的时间跟数据库也相差13/14小时。 问题原因 查看时区: 在mysql中执行以下命令: 查询结果如下: 可以看到时区使用的是 CST,而 CST 是一种混乱的时区。它可以有多种表现: Java和Mysql ...
原因:由于默认的是UTC时间,所以在中国有8个小时的时差,需要将serverTimezone的值改为GMT%2B8 参考博客: 1,mysql与实际时间有8小时差 - weixin_40886648的博客 - CSDN博客 https://blog.csdn.net ...
有时我们在用docker时总会发现Docker容器时间与主机时间不一致,其实在docker容器和系统时间不一致是因为docker容器的原生时区为0时区,而国内系统为东八区 解决方法如下: 方法一: 复制主机的localtime 1.查看docker名称/id 2.进入 ...
日常日期存储中,浏览器-->server端-->服务器 数据库时间是utc时区,会和本地北京时间相差8小时。 解决方案一: 将数据库date类型改为string类型,这样简单方便😊 解决方案二:转为(moment.js)utc类型存入数据库 ( 1 ) 在前端页面选取时间 ...